Prevalence of Arrhythmia in Adults after Fontan Operation

Insights

Arrhythmias are common in adults after the Fontan operation (FO), affecting nearly all patients. Early diagnosis and treatment are crucial for managing these cardiac conditions and preventing serious complications.

Area of Science:

  • Cardiology
  • Pediatric Cardiology
  • Electrophysiology

Background:

  • The Fontan operation (FO) is a palliative surgical procedure for complex congenital heart disease.
  • Cardiac structural, hemodynamic, and morphological changes post-FO can lead to arrhythmias and conduction disorders.
  • Limited research exists on arrhythmias in adult Fontan survivors.

Purpose of the Study:

  • To determine the types and prevalence of arrhythmias and conduction disorders in adult patients following the Fontan operation.
  • To assess the long-term cardiac health of Fontan survivors under medical surveillance.

Main Methods:

  • Retrospective analysis of 50 adult patients who underwent the Fontan operation.
  • Data collection included physical examination, echocardiography, and 24-hour electrocardiogram (ECG) monitoring.
  • Median follow-up duration was 4 years.

Main Results:

  • Bradyarrhythmia was diagnosed in 44% of patients, supraventricular tachyarrhythmias in 28%, and ventricular arrhythmias (VAs) in 12%.
  • Six patients (12%) required pacemaker implantation, and three (6%) underwent radiofrequency catheter ablation.
  • Arrhythmias represent a significant clinical challenge in the adult Fontan population.

Conclusions:

  • Arrhythmias are a widespread issue in adults after the Fontan operation.
  • These arrhythmias can cause significant hemodynamic impairment, necessitating prompt diagnosis and treatment.
  • Modern electrotherapy approaches are vital for managing arrhythmias in Fontan survivors.
